Voice disorders and mental health in teachers: a cross-sectional nationwide study
BMC Public Health, 10/05/09
Nerriere E et al. – Voice disorders were frequent among French teachers. Associations with psychiatric disorders suggest that a situation may exist which is more complex than simple mechanical failure.
